Travel Guide: How to Go to Nastola Hassle-Free

Getting to Nastola is easy and hassle-free, thanks to its convenient location. The town is located just a short drive from the city of Lahti, which is served by regular train and bus services from Helsinki. Visitors can also fly into Helsinki-Vantaa Airport and take a train or bus to Lahti, before transferring to a local bus or taxi to Nastola.

What to Eat in Nastola: A Gastronomic Journey

Nastola is known for its hearty, comforting cuisine, which is perfect for warming up during the cold winter months. Some of the must-try dishes in Nastola include: - Meatballs: Finnish meatballs, or lihapullat, are a classic comfort food that are often served with mashed potatoes and lingonberry jam. - Salmon soup: This creamy soup is made with fresh salmon, potatoes, and cream, and is often served with rye bread. - Karelian pies: These savory pastries are made with a rye crust and filled with rice porridge. They are often served with butter and egg butter.
